Question 1: What is Kakujika?

Kakujika is a unique style of Japanese calligraphy characterized by its square and angular characters. It requires precision, discipline, and an understanding of the underlying principles of calligraphy. The result is a visually striking and elegant form of expression.

Question 2: What are the origins of Kakujika?

Kakujika originated in the 13th century during the Kamakura period. It is believed to have been influenced by the aesthetics of Zen Buddhism and the desire for clarity and simplicity in writing.

Question 3: What are the essential tools used in Kakujika?

Kakujika requires high-quality brushes, ink, and paper. The brushes are made from animal hair and have a square tip that creates sharp and defined strokes. The ink is typically black or red and is made from natural pigments. The paper used is often textured to provide good absorption and prevent bleeding.

Question 4: What are the key principles to consider when practicing Kakujika?

In Kakujika, it is essential to pay attention to the balance, rhythm, and proportion of the characters. Each stroke should be deliberate and controlled, with equal weight and pressure. The composition of the characters on the page should also be carefully considered to create a harmonious and visually appealing effect.

Question 5: What are the benefits of practicing Kakujika?

Kakujika is not only an art form but also a discipline that cultivates focus, patience, and self-awareness. It improves hand-eye coordination, enhances concentration, and promotes a deeper understanding of Japanese culture and aesthetics.

Question 6: Where can one learn Kakujika?

Kakujika can be learned through workshops, classes, and private instruction. It is recommended to seek guidance from an experienced calligrapher to understand the proper techniques and principles.
